Overview
Dr. Allen specializes in Small Animal Practice – Dogs, Cats, Birds, Reptiles, Furries (Hamsters, Rabbits, Ferrets, Guinea Pigs, etc. Also known as “Pocket Pets”), and Exotics. Conveniently located on Market Street in Youngstown, between Midlothian Boulevard and Rt. 224. Serving the Mahoning Velley for over three decades
Dr. Allen was born and raised in Rockford, IL. Shortly after graduating from high school he enlisted in 1967 in the Air Force for four years, serving as a military journalist in the Philippines and at George AFB, CA. He attended Midwest Horseshoeing School in Macomb, IL, and became a licensed horseshoer, which he used to help work his way through college, along with the GI Bill. Dr. Allen received a bachelor degree in animal science at the University of Illinois, then a master’s degree in animal nutrition. He worked at Brookfield Zoo in Chicago for a year before being accepted to the UI College of Veterinary Medicine, graduating with a BS in veterinary science and then a DVM in 1980. He moved to Youngstown in 1984 and started his own practice in 1992. He served over 16 more years in the Air Force Reserve as a public health officer at Wright-Patterson AFB, retiring in 2010 with the rank of lieutenant colonel. Dr. Allen presented several conference lectures on dermatology and veterinary practice in Lithuania and Latvia, and started a joint-venture veterinary supply business in Kaunas, Lithuania. An amateur WWII historian, he wrote “ Tarawa - the Aftermath ” in 2001, and served as veterinary support for cadaver dog searches for missing in action WWII soldiers and Marines, traveling to Tarawa and Belgium with a team from History Flight
